VALUING YOUR BUSINESS: Strategies for Maximizing Profits
By Frederick D. Lipman
John Wiley & Sons (NYP)

For anyone selling or contemplating selling a business, this book is essential. Corporate attorney Frederick Lipman has written a comprehensive guide that covers everything from understanding your motives to closing the sale. This step-by-step approach guides you through the pre-planning stage, and shows you how to maximize the sale price of your business. With this book, you'll be aware of the potential pitfalls as well as the opportunities to enhance the value of your business.

A graduate of Harvard Law School with more than forty years of experience, Lipman has handled sales and mergers totaling in excess of a billion dollars. He serves as a television commentator on initial public offerings and other business topics for CNBC, CNN and Bloomberg television; is listed in The Best Lawyers in America as well as Who's Who in America. He is the author of Venture Capital and Junk Bond Financing, Audit Committees, and Going Public -- named one of ten favorite business books by Your Company magazine, a publication of American Express.
